Diplomatic Efforts Amidst Conflict

The top diplomats from the United States and Russia met on Thursday in Manila to discuss the ongoing war in Ukraine. US Secretary of State Antony Blinken met Russian Foreign Minister Sergey Lavrov on the sidelines of an Association of Southeast Asian Nations meeting in the Philippines.

The meeting between the two diplomats lasted just over half an hour, with Russian media reporting that Lavrov reaffirmed Russia's readiness for a political and diplomatic solution to the conflict.

Lavrov's statement suggests that Russia is open to negotiations, despite ongoing military operations in Ukraine. The meeting highlights the ongoing efforts to find a peaceful resolution to the conflict, with both sides engaging in diplomatic talks.
